Select Brand:

Show All


£60.08

Dispatch on next business day

£83.33

Dispatch on next business day

£13.83

Dispatch on next business day

£55.09

Dispatch on next business day

£16.75

Dispatch on next business day

£17.05

Dispatch on next business day

£25.50

Dispatch on next business day

£4.30

Dispatch on next business day

£52.57

Dispatch on next business day